/DataMuncher

A place where the art of programming meets algorithms, data structures, and innovative small projects

Primary LanguagePythonMIT LicenseMIT

DataMuncher

GitHub license

Welcome to DataMuncher, a vibrant open-source repository where the art of programming converges with Python algorithms, data structures, and innovative small projects. Whether you're a seasoned developer or a curious learner, you've found a creative space to explore, contribute, and sharpen your Python skills.

Hacktoberfest 2023

We're thrilled to be part of Hacktoberfest 2023. Join us by making meaningful contributions to DataMuncher during October. Contribute to Python projects, enhance algorithms, and learn from fellow developers.

What is Hacktoberfest

Hacktoberfest is an annual open-source celebration encouraging global developers to contribute four quality contributions to open projects during October. Hosted by DigitalOcean and GitHub, it fosters collaboration, and promotes open-source values, creating a vibrant community and enhancing coding skills.

What You'll Find

  • Python Algorithms: Dive into a collection of Python algorithms, each showcasing the beauty and efficiency of Python's programming capabilities. From sorting algorithms to graph traversal, there's a world of code to explore.

  • Data Structures: Discover how Python's data structures can be employed to solve complex problems efficiently. Explore implementations of stacks, queues, trees, and more.

  • Innovative Small Projects: Get hands-on experience by working on innovative small Python projects. From web scraping to data analysis tools, our projects provide practical exposure.

How to Contribute

Contributing to DataMuncher is easy, and we appreciate all contributions. Before you start working on something, we recommend that you create an issue to discuss your proposed changes or report a bug. This ensures that your contributions align with the project's goals and that you can get feedback and guidance from maintainers and other contributors.

Head over to our CONTRIBUTING.md file to learn about how to contribute to this repository.

When you work on something or plan to work on something, ensure that there doesn't exist an issue addressing the same problem and is assigned to someone. If the issue is unassigned then ask for the maintainer to assign it to you.

Code of Conduct

Please follow our Code of Conduct to ensure a respectful and inclusive environment for all contributors and users.

Questions or Discussions

If you have questions or want to discuss ideas or improvements, please feel free to contact the maintainer at jeromjomanthara@gmail.com.

If you find DataMuncher valuable, consider starring the repository to show your support. It helps others discover our project more easily.